The Pradamalia collection, with its assortment of fantastical creatures, immediately drew criticism for its resemblance to blackface imagery. The dark-skinned figurines, with exaggerated features and wide, exaggerated lips, triggered widespread outrage on social media and beyond. Critics argued that, regardless of intent, the resemblance was undeniable and deeply offensive, invoking a painful history of racial caricature and minstrelsy. The immediate reaction was swift and decisive: accusations of racism flooded the internet, prompting boycotts and calls for accountability. The damage to the brand's reputation was immediate and significant.

Prada's response, while swift in pulling the products, felt inadequate to many. The statement issued by the company, while acknowledging the concerns raised, lacked the depth and sincerity required to address the root of the problem. This pattern of reactive apologies, rather than proactive measures to prevent future incidents, underscores a lack of commitment to genuine cultural sensitivity and diversity within the company.
